Yearly Maintenance (or every ton) - continued
Door Seal
!
Air leaks into the firebox will decrease the
stove's performance greatly, leading to
excessive sooting, inefficient burning,
and perhaps a malfunction.
The door gasket must contact the entire
perimeter of the door and create an air-
tight seal.  To verify this, open the door,
hold a dollar bill against the body of the
heater, close the door, and secure  the
latch.  The dollar bill should be held firmly
in place (check the entire perimeter of the
door.  If it is loose or falls out, the door
must be adjusted (see the following
page).

Door Alignment
Because the door is three-sided, it is
crucial the door is aligned correctly.
We recommend that you open the
hopper lid and look down upon the
door and body of the heater.  Use the
illustration to the right to determine
the correct door alignment.
Correctly Aligned Door
When properly adjusted, the door should be evenly 
spaced from the front of the stove (and shut tight, 
compressing the gasket).

Latch Too Tight - In the illustration below, the 
latch is too tight (this is the most common mis-
alignment).  Loosen the latch and tighten the hinge.

Hinge Too Tight - In the illustration below, the 
hinge is too tight.  Loosen the hinge and tighten 
the latch.
